The submitter has given permission to the USGenWeb Archives to store the file permanently for FREE access. ************************************************************************************************************** The Cairo Messenger, February 3, 1956: James Milton Harrell, 79 Funeral services were held Jan. 29 at the Spring Hill Methodist Church for James Milton Harrell, 79, who died Jan. 28 after being ill for about 18 months. The Rev. J. E. Lackey and the Rev. Gene Dodson officiated. Pallbearers were Melvin Harrell, A. L. Thompson, Elmer King, John R. King, Sam Veal and Frank Veal. He was born in Whigham, August 17, 1876, the son of the late Sampson and Eliza Dollar Harrell and had resided in Grady County all of his life. He was a farmer and a member of the Spring Hill Church. Surviving him are his widow, the former Miss Annie Martin, a brother, Sam Harrell, Moultrie; two sisters, Mrs. M. J. Veal, Moultrie and Mrs. Amelia Farnell, Cairo. Several nieces and nephews also survive. Interment was in Spring Hill Cemetery with Forsyth Funeral Home in charge of arrangements.
